List Of Top 10 Agriculture States Of India
Here is the list of the top 10 Indian states that lead in Agriculture also check out the crops they grow more;
S.N. | States | Crops |
1. | Uttar Pradesh | Wheat, Sugarcane, Potatoes, Rice, Maize |
2. | Punjab | Wheat, Rice, Cotton |
3. | West Bengal | Rice, Jute, Tea |
4. | Maharashtra | Sugarcane, Cotton, Rice |
5. | Madhya Pradesh | Rice, Soybean, Bajra, Ragi, Pulses, Tobacco |
6. | Rajasthan | Bajra, Wheat, Pulses, Oilseeds |
7. | Bihar | Rice, Wheat, Maize |
8. | Andhra Pradesh | Rice, Sugarcane, Chillies, Tobacco |
9. | Kerala | Rubber, Coconut, Banana and Sugarcane |
10. | Karnataka | Coffee, Sugarcane, rice |
Top Rice Producing States In India
As the largest global rice producer, India contributes more than 25% of total production worldwide. Different regions of the country are responsible for the rice produced. West Bengal, Uttar Pradesh and Punjab are the top three rice-producing states in the country with about 15%, 12% and 10% of the total production, respectively.

Top Maize Producing States In India
A cereal grain Maize, that is widely grown and a staple diet for millions of people worldwide is maize, sometimes referred to as corn. In India, maize is an important crop grown in various states. Karnataka, Maharashtra, and Andhra Pradesh are its top 3 states that produce large amounts of maize.
Top Oilseed-Producing States In India
With an annual production of more than 30 million tons, India is among the world's top producers of oilseeds. The top three Indian states that produce oilseeds are Rajasthan, Madhya Pradesh and Maharashtra.
Top 3 Overall Food Grains Producing States In India
After China, India is the world's second-largest producer of food grains. Rice, wheat, maize, sorghum, millets, and pulses are among the many food grains produced in the nation. India's top three states for food grain production are Uttar Pradesh, Madhya Pradesh and Rajasthan which produce a variety of crops.
